Determining Liability

When accidents happen involving large trucks, liability could be a lot more complicated than when two cars collide. The reason is the fact that there are numerous people who could be held responsible for an accident, including the trucking company as well as the driver. Your lawyer will assist you in determining the parties to be named in your case as defendants and ensure that all liable persons are held accountable.

Find a Settlement

Truck accident settlements are typically longer than other claims arising from car accidents. The reason is because they're made up of injuries and damages which require extensive medical treatment. But the good news is that 18 wheeler accident lawyers wheeler accident victims can still claim an amount of compensation.

The amount of compensation depends on several factors that include the degree and severity of the plaintiff's injuries, the cost to repair or replace property damaged in the crash, medical expenses associated with their recovery, lost earnings due to their physical limitations, as well as other damages resulting from the accident. Punitive damages are also a possibility under the law of the state.
